A fill device or key loader is a module used to load cryptographic keys into electronic encryption machines. Fill devices are usually hand held and electronic ones are battery operated. Older mechanical encryption systems, such as rotor machines, were keyed by setting the positions of wheels and plugs from a printed keying list. Electronic systems required some way to load the necessary cryptovariable data. In the 1950s and 1960s, systems such as the U.S. National Security Agency KW-26 and the Soviet Union's Fialka used punched cards for this purpose. Later NSA encryption systems incorporated a serial port fill connector and developed several common fill devices (CFDs) that could be used with multiple systems. A CFD was plugged in when new keys were to be loaded. Newer NSA systems allow " over the air rekeying" (OTAR), but a master key often must still be loaded using a fill device. NSA Encryption Systems
The National Security Agency took over responsibility for all U.S. Government encryption systems when it was formed in 1952. The technical details of most NSA-approved systems are still Classified information in the United States, classified, but much more about its early systems have become known and its most modern systems share at least some features with commercial products. Rotor machines from the 1940s and 1950s were mechanical marvels. The first generation electronic systems were quirky devices with cantankerous punched card readers for loading key (cryptography), keys and failure-prone, tricky-to-maintain vacuum tube circuitry. Late 20th century systems are just Black box (systems), black boxes, often literally. In fact they are called ''blacker (security), blackers'' in NSA parlance because they convert plaintext classified signals (''red'') into encrypted unclassified ciphertext signals (''black''). KYK-13
The KYK-13 Electronic Transfer Device is a common fill device designed by the United States National Security Agency for the transfer and loading of cryptographic keys with their corresponding check word. The KYK-13 is battery powered and uses the DS-102 protocol for key transfer. Its National Stock Number A NATO Stock Number, or National Stock Number (NSN) as it is known in the US, is a 13-digit numeric code used by the NATO military alliance, identifying all the 'standardized material items of supply' as they have been recognized by all member s ... is 5810-01-026-9618. Even though the KYK-13 was first introduced in 1976 and was supposed to have been obsoleted by the AN/CYZ-10 Data Transfer Device, it is still widely used because of its simplicity and reliability. A simpler device than the CYZ-10, the KIK-30 "Really Simple Key loader" (RASKL) is now planned to replace the KYK-13s, with up to $200 million budgeted to procure them in quantity. KG-84
The KG-84A and KG-84C are encryption devices developed by the U.S. National Security Agency (NSA) to ensure secure transmission of digital data. The KG-84C is a Dedicated Loop Encryption Device (DLED), and both devices are General-Purpose Telegraph Encryption Equipment (GPTEE). The KG-84A is primarily used for point-to-point encrypted communications via landline, microwave, and satellite systems. The KG-84C is an outgrowth of the U.S. Navy high frequency (HF) communications program and supports these needs. The KG-84A and KG-84C are devices that operate in simplex, half-duplex, or full-duplex modes. The KG-84C contains all of the KG-84 and KG-84A modes, plus a variable update counter, improved HF performance, synchronous out-of-sync detection, asynchronous cipher text, plain text, bypass, and European TELEX protocol. EKMS
The Electronic Key Management System (EKMS) is a United States National Security Agency led program responsible for Communications Security ( COMSEC) key management, accounting, and distribution. Specifically, EKMS generates and distributes electronic key material for all NSA encryption system whose keys are loaded using standard fill devices, and directs the distribution of NSA produced key material. Additionally, EKMS performs account registration, privilege management, ordering, distribution, and accounting to direct the management and distribution of physical COMSEC material for the services. The common EKMS components and standards facilitate interoperability and commonality among the armed services and civilian agencies. Audit Trail
An audit trail (also called audit log) is a security-relevant chronological record, set of records, and/or destination and source of records that provide documentary evidence of the sequence of activities that have affected at any time a specific operation, procedure, event, or device. Audit records typically result from activities such as financial transactions, scientific research and health care data transactions, or communications by individual people, systems, accounts, or other entities. The process that creates an audit trail is typically required to always run in a privileged mode, so it can access and supervise all actions from all users; a normal user should not be allowed to stop/change it. Furthermore, for the same reason, the trail file or database table with a trail should not be accessible to normal users. PET Film (biaxially Oriented)
BoPET (biaxially-oriented polyethylene terephthalate) is a polyester film made from stretched polyethylene terephthalate (PET) and is used for its high tensile strength, chemical and dimensional stability, transparency, reflectivity, gas and aroma barrier properties, and electrical insulation. A variety of companies manufacture boPET and other polyester films under different brand names. In the UK and US, the best-known trade names are Mylar, Melinex, and Hostaphan. History BoPET film was developed in the mid-1950s,Izard, Emmette Farr"Production of polyethylene terephthalate" U.S. patent no. 2,534,028 (filed: 1948 May 13; issued: 1950 December 12). originally by DuPont, Imperial Chemical Industries (ICI), and Hoechst. In 1955 Eastman Kodak used Mylar as a support for photographic film and called it "ESTAR Base". The very thin and tough film allowed reels to be exposed on long-range U-2 reconnaissance flights.
